Description

This single-storey cottage is situated four miles from Thirsk and sleeps two people.Stable Cottage is a semi-detached, single-storey cottage situated on the edge of the village of Sutton-Under-Whitestonecliffe, four miles from Thirsk. This cottage sleeps two people in a king-size double bedroom. The cottage also has a shower room and an open plan living area with kitchen, dining area and sitting area. Outside there is off road parking for two cars and an enclosed, communal gravelled courtyard with furniture. Stable Cottage is an ideal holiday home for a romantic retreat, with walks from the door, market towns nearby, as well as the beautiful Yorkshire Dales and North York Moors National Parks.

Amenities: Eco central heating. Electric oven and hob, microwave, fridge, washing machine and tumble dryer in utility, smart TV with Freeview, WiFi, selection of books and games. Fuel and power in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ent. Travel cot and highchair on request. Off road parking for 2 cars. Enclosed, communal gravelled courtyard with furniture. Sorry, no pets and no smoking. Shop 4 miles, pub 1.9 miles. Note: Cottage accessed via 2 steps.

The minimum length of stay at this property is three nights

Region: The North York Moors National Park covers 554 square miles, with landscape ranging from heather-clad moorland and deep secluded dales, to the cliffs and coves of the magnificent coastline making it a haven for walkers.

Town: The town of Thirsk is the gateway to the Yorkshire Dales National Park to the west and the North York Moors National Park to the east. The town offers a quaint market place, Georgian buildings, a Norman church, shops, pubs, restaurants, a cinema, a leisure centre and the World of James Herriott Museum.
